Tile roofing has gained reputation amongst householders for its distinctive aesthetic attraction and sturdiness. This type presents quite lots of materials, including clay, slate, stone, and concrete. Understanding the professionals and cons of tile roofing might help owners make informed decisions when considering this feature for their homes.


One important advantage of tile roofing is its longevity. Many forms of tile roofs can last for several decades, with some even boasting lifespans of over a century when properly maintained. This sturdiness makes tile roofing an interesting funding, as it may possibly cut back the necessity for frequent roof replacements.

Additionally, tile roofing is extremely immune to harsh climate conditions. Tiles can stand up to heavy rains, snow, and extreme temperatures with out deteriorating. This resistance adds to the roof's longevity and minimizes the likelihood of damage, making tile a viable selection for houses in varied climates.


Aesthetic appeal is another robust selling level for tile roofing. Tiles come in many colors, shapes, and styles, allowing homeowners to choose a design that complements their architecture and private taste. This versatility can improve a home's curb enchantment and total market worth.


When it involves energy efficiency, tile roofing can additionally be an excellent alternative. The pure materials used in tiles can regulate temperatures within a home, serving to to keep it cooler in the summer and hotter within the winter. This thermal resistance can lead to reduced energy bills over time.

However, tile roofing isn't without its drawbacks. One main disadvantage is the preliminary cost. The value of materials and set up usually exceeds that of different roofing options, corresponding to asphalt shingles. Homeowners must weigh this upfront investment in opposition to the long-term advantages of sturdiness and energy savings.


Another consideration is weight. Tile roofs can be significantly heavier than other materials, which signifies that a home's structure should have the flexibility to assist the added load. Before installation, it may be necessary to consult with a structural engineer to ensure the building is appropriate for tile roofing.

Installation complexity can additionally be a concern. Tile roofing requires skilled labor for proper set up, which may drive up labor costs. The intricate process ensures that tiles are securely mounted, preventing water infiltration and different points, but it does mean that discovering a professional contractor is important.


Maintenance is another factor to consider. While tile roofing is generally low-maintenance, it isn't maintenance-free. Over time, tiles can crack or break, particularly in areas vulnerable to excessive climate. Regular inspections are essential to establish and replace any broken tiles to maintain the roof's integrity.

Is tile roofing energy efficient?undefinedYes, tile roofing may be energy efficient. Its natural materials help regulate house temperatures, and when combined with correct insulation, it can lower cooling costs in hot climates.


How does the lifespan of tile roofing compare to different roofing materials?undefinedTile roofing usually outlasts many other materials, lasting 50-100 years with correct maintenance. In distinction, asphalt shingles may want changing every 20-30 years.

What kinds of tiles can be found for roofing?undefinedThere are clay, concrete, and slate tiles, every with unique aesthetics and properties. Clay is understood for its tradition and thermal properties, concrete tiles are versatile and cost-effective, while slate tiles offer a premium look however at a higher price point.
